Human civilization expanded into space, and its territory spanned across galaxies.

During this great trend of interstellar migration, Zhou Qing accidentally awakened the power of traveling to various Astral Realms. He was able to create [Astral Realm Apostles] as vessels for his soul and project them onto different realms. This allowed him to travel through various worlds with different identities.

His unremarkable life was met with an unexpected twist of fate. Every time he created a new Apostle, it was like being reborn.

Yet, slowly, he realized that the Human civilization wasn’t completely ignorant about the existence of other realms…

A new work from Qi Peijia, author of 'The Legendary Mechanic'.

This novel is following a relatively new popular trend of 'Simulation' genre.

So far it was a pretty good read, though a bit slow paced.

... more>> What's different from other simulation novels is that MC's ability here allows him to create a fully grown 'avatar' like in VR game, and although its skills still needs to be developed, all the 'coming of age' fillers are skipped.

As there are too few chapters for now ('70' at the moment I'm writing this, but it's basically nothing for simulation genre with all the introductions and world buildings), I can only say that novel's basic quality is here and translation is pretty neat too (considering it's webnovel we're talking about).

World building is OK and MC's personality so far looks neither too righteous or evil. Character development exists, side characters can be considered fleshed out too.

Currently this novel looks promising and has infinite possibilities. (I think the first several hundred chapters will be at least readable no matter what happens in the near future). The only advise I have is to wait for more chapters before reading everything in one go, cause as I've said above it's pretty slow paced and chapters are short (webnovel's new 'feature' of dividing 1 normal chapter into several parts also can be seen here). <<less

The concept of the novel is quite original, and the main character is not too OP, and clever, but his character and behavior in the other astral realms varies: MC can once be righteous with one apostle and a total scoundrel with another. Luckily, there are few apostles, and few realms to visit for now, and each arc is well constructed and secondary characacters interesting, so it's not like the MC have multiple personalities.

But I have two main issues, first, the golden finger has many rules and early chapters to... more>> explain its principles are quite dense, and once you get used to it, in the later chapters, once the second realm is introduced, it is much less present, and it's then difficult to guess the level on the current apostles. Second, and again, once the second realm is introduced, the pace is very very slow, nothing much happens in the main world during lots of chapters, and because of the behavior of the apostle #4 in the second realm, the plot is very borring, as if, you would have switched to a classical bellow average wuxia novel... This comes as a disapointment from the previous arc, and only the story of the third apostle saves me from rating it 3/5.

For sure the main realm story is a 5/5, with a very interesting plot as the super world seems dense, well built and as the secondary characters are well written.

Last point: I have read up to chapter 210 from mtl, but it's in fact chapter 420 translated (1raw = 2 translated chapters). Chapters are long but the mtl quality is good enough to use it.

This novel is definitly worth reading but the second realm arc is definitly not the best the Author can offer. <<less
